Blondie by Dean Young and John Marshall

Blondie has been entertaining readers for decades with its lighthearted humor and lovable characters, making it a staple in the comic world.

A Classic Comic Strip

The strip follows Blondie, a smart and caring wife, and her clumsy but lovable husband, Dagwood, as they navigate everyday life.

Blondie and Dagwood’s Adventures

Blondie delivers clean and relatable jokes, making it enjoyable for all ages. The humor is timeless and never fails to bring a smile.

Family-Friendly Humor

The comic beautifully portrays the ups and downs of marriage, showing Blondie’s patience and Dagwood’s funny misadventures.

A Peek into Married Life

Dagwood is famous for his giant sandwiches, which have become a pop culture symbol of his endless love for food.

Iconic Sandwich-Loving Dagwood

Despite its long history, Blondie stays fresh by adapting to modern themes while keeping its classic charm.

Evolving with the Times

From grandparents to kids, Blondie remains a beloved comic strip that continues to entertain fans worldwide.
